Ramp Shipping : The Highway to Seabound Destinations
RoRo transit, short for roll-on/roll-off, is a dynamic method of transporting vehicles and cargo via sea. Imagine a floating highway where cars, trucks, trailers, and even heavy machinery simply roll onto specialized vessels called RoRo ships. These leviathans then cruise across the ocean, delivering their precious cargo to destinations around the globe.
- The convenience of RoRo makes it ideal for transporting a wide range of goods, from personal vehicles to construction equipment.
- RoRo processes are often faster than traditional container shipping, especially for large or bulky items.
- Furthermore, RoRo vessels can be customized to handle specific types of cargo, making them a flexible solution for various industries .
Whether it's transporting new cars to foreign shores or delivering essential equipment to construction sites, RoRo plays a crucial role in keeping global trade flowing .
